2020 Subaru Impreza vs. 2020 Volkswagen GTI
Boasting of great fuel economy and spacious seats, the 2020 Subaru Impreza is also gifted with a now standard EyeSight safety system for all its trim levels. It also has the standard all-wheel drive setup to impress its avid followers, and those who are looking forward to buying one.
Also adding new sets of standard safety features, the 2020 Volkswagen GTI is immensely enjoyable to drive. It has lots of cargo room and has a spacious interior too.
Design & Style
The five-seating setup for the Subaru Impreza comes standard with cloth upholstery. This can be upgraded to include leather upholstery, power-adjustable driver seats, and heated front seats. You will find plenty of excellent quality, and soft-touch materials inside the cabin too.
With ample headroom and legroom to boast, the 2020 Volkswagen GTI can comfortably seat five people in its spacious cabin. Seats are supportive too, thus adding to the comfort of riders. It also has a nice cabin, which uses quality materials. Cargo room is impressive too.
Technology & Safety
The 2020 Subaru Impreza knows how to delight drivers and passengers alike when it comes to technologies. It uses a 6.5-inch touch screen display for the functions of its StarLink infotainment system. It integrates Apple CarPlay, Android Auto, and Aha smartphone apps in the interface. It has a USB port, a Bluetooth interface, and a four-speaker radio. Aside from the rearview camera, more advanced driver aids also come standard, like the rear cross traffic alert with its blind spot monitoring, automatic high beam headlights, and reverse automatic braking. Its EyeSight safety suite has features such as adaptive cruise control, lane departure warning, and automatic emergency braking.
The GTI, on the other hand, also has a 6.5-inch touch screen supporting its infotainment system setup. It has a six-speaker audio, a Bluetooth interface, and a USB-C port. It supports Android Auto, Mirror Link, and Apple CarPlay. Rearview camera, forward collision warning, pedestrian detection, automatic emergency braking, blind spot monitoring, and rear cross traffic alert are the only standard safety features in this car.
Performance
For the Subaru Impreza, you will be delighted with the 152 horsepower yield for its four-cylinder engine. In the case of the GTI, its four-cylinder turbocharged engine produces 221 horsepower. Fuel efficiency wise, the Impreza wins the battle with an impressive 28mpg and 36mpg score for city and highway driving. The GTI only reaches up to 24mpg in the city, and 32mpg in the highway.
The Bottom Line
This comparison shows that the GTI attempts to be good, at least in some aspects. Safety features, and fuel efficiency wise, the Impreza proves to be better than the Volkswagen.
